Portugal tuning out 'noise' as Ronaldo criticism mounts at World Cup, says Dias (opens original article in a new tab)
Portugal's Ruben Dias said the team is ignoring criticism after a 1-1 World Cup draw with Congo, focusing instead on improving performance for the next match against Uzbekistan.
